How to grow hydroponic gardenia more vigorously

For hydroponic rooting of gardenia, you should use branches with good growth, and not sick and weak branches. Keep 1-2 leaves on the top, insert them into the container after disinfection, and change the water every 1-2 days. In spring and autumn, change the water every 3 to 5 days. You can add some culture solution in an appropriate amount. Provide shade when the sun is strong in summer.

Key points for hydroponic gardenia cultivation

Gardenia usually likes places with good sunlight, especially when growing it in water. It can be placed in a balcony or other place where it can be exposed to sunlight. Change the water for it every once in a while. When changing the water, clean its fibrous roots to help it absorb better. It is best to apply fertilizers containing nitrogen, phosphorus and potassium every once in a while.

For hydroponic rooting of gardenia, you should use healthy and disease-free branches, keep 1-2 leaves on the top, and it is best to soak the cut in potassium permanganate solution for disinfection. Insert the branches into the container and change the water every 1-2 days.

Precautions for hydroponic gardenia cultivation

During the process of hydroponic cultivation of gardenia, the plants should be exposed to more light in spring and autumn, shaded from strong light in summer, and placed in a room with partial light in winter. The water can be changed every 3 to 5 days in spring and autumn, and an appropriate amount of culture solution can be added each time the water is changed.

Hydroponic gardenias like to grow in a warm environment. The temperature in winter cannot be lower than 10℃. When the temperature in summer is higher than 35℃, you should spray water around it to cool it down, or move it to a cool semi-sunny place.
